The Wisconsin Woodland Owners Association (WWOA), a nonprofit, works with Wisconsin’s private woodland owners to provide educational opportunities and resources regarding sustainable woodland and related natural resource management. WWOA publishes a quarterly magazine, maintains a website and Facebook pages, and hosts chapter field days, a women woodland owners group, regional winter workshops, and statewide conferences.
